#233290 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#233290 is composed of 13.7% red, 19.6%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 231.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 35.1%. #233290 color hex could be obtained by blending #4664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#233290 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#233290 has RGB values of R:35, G:50,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2306704.

Hex triplet 233290 #233290
RGB Decimal 35, 50, 144 rgb(35,50,144)
RGB Percent 13.7, 19.6, 56.5 rgb(13.7%,19.6%,56.5%)
CMYK 76, 65, 0, 44
HSL 231.7°, 60.9, 35.1 hsl(231.7,60.9%,35.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 231.7°, 75.7, 56.5
Web Safe 333399 #333399
CIE-LAB 25.719, 28.424, -53.598
XYZ 6.867, 4.652, 26.92
xyY 0.179, 0.121, 4.652
CIE-LCH 25.719, 60.668, 297.938
CIE-LUV 25.719, -7.803, -67.657
Hunter-Lab 21.568, 19.087, -58.906
Binary 00100011, 00110010, 10010000

Shades and Tints of #233290

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#233290

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535560 is the less saturated color, while #0119b2 is the most saturated one.
